Output e2323d2258a0342741ed40555e358fa4eee4b902fce63ab74bc8359e377ce31a:23

value
11705900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8aff4fc27ec3c847518e78f0950198bed6d811d8 OP_EQUAL
address
MLa7LG6Vr71etEHnbBQXvsSbcfFatRoVfj
transaction
e2323d2258a0342741ed40555e358fa4eee4b902fce63ab74bc8359e377ce31a
spent
true